Outside doesn't do it justice. As soon as you walk in its renovated and actually quite nice. Flat screens in their rooms. For the price it was quite good. It's no hilton but for a town this size I liked it. The service in the restaurant was slow one morning so we got our breakfast for free.

I traveled a lot in my life, this is the worst room in my life.
It's expensive for what it is. The room was ok but did not look below beds and corners.
The carpet leaves to be desired, needs a good deep cleaning especially on the sides. The mattresses are good for the trash. Need to reinvest in mattresses, bedding & towels. The decor of the reception is beautiful and you expect to have the same kind of decor in the rooms. No sorry it's more like a school class brig! Weird.

If you have to leave early for work or you back on the road, forget it the cafe is not open until 7:30. And that's for life for species or other services. For the room price lunch is not included. For the restaurant service it was long but coffee and breakfast was good.

It's a small town, people are friendly.

Small sparse rooms, but updated to 1999 standards. Good for short stays, in centre of town. Good restaurant, and bar very friendly people. Morning coffee crew on rainy days will update on crops and politics. Price was consistent with facility $75 + taxes

I contacted them to add another night to our stay for the weekend and advised them that our pet would be joining us. They said no problem, for the first two nights there is a $25 pet fee per day, the third night pet fee is $10. I had no problem with that. We checked in, paying $238.45 for two nights and took our room keys. Unbeknownst to me, the keys were for a single/double room. I returned to the front desk saying “I specifically reserved a queen room”. That’s when they told me the queen rooms were not pet friendly. If I’d have known that prior to driving for hours, I would have boarded my dog. I asked for some sort of discount. The young lady apologized profusely for the mix up, stating she wasn’t aware of the pet queen room situation and found the owner to ask about my inquiry. I asked him if he could discount the pet fees or provide some sort of compensation and he refused. The room was not clean, cobwebs everywhere, the corners of the entire “suite” were built up with, I would say, a few years of dirt buildup. Our toilet did not flush properly. I asked the owner if he could swing by and take a look. He proceeded to plunge the toilet and said that too much toilet paper was used. I used six squares (two ply) for crying out loud! Who says that to a guest? He left the plunger “just in case” we needed it. We had to plunge it every time! There was a pail hanging from the pipe under the bathroom sink because the taps leaked, we could feel the springs in their very old mattresses, we had to push the door up and in at the same time in order to close it properly. The soap provided was horrible, it barely lathered. On my way back to the room from discussing extended our stay with the owner, I saw the housekeeper sweeping off the beds instead of changing the sheets. I do not recommend.

We were in town to celebrate my cousins 50th wedding anniversary. Since we didn't want to drive back to the city that evening, we decided to book a couple of rooms in the motel. Reservations went smoothly. Check in was smooth.

The two rooms we booked both had a single bed and a double bed in the room. The furniture was modern and in good shape. Flat screen TV. I had to monkey around with the TV to get it to work. Unplugging the cable box power source, then unscrewing the cable wire. Changing the Input on the TV to HDMI2. After a few minutes the TV came on and was working good.

The hot water in the sink was great, however, the hot water in the shower didn't exist. The pipes banged so loud in the wall, I thought they would burst right through.

The sheets were clean, not a fitted sheet on the mattress,but a flat sheet kind of folded/tucked around the edges which came off in the night.

The corners of the bathroom were filthy and under the sink (on the piping) it was black with dust. Mold in the corners and around the seam of the bathtub.

The room only had one desk lamp by the heads of the bed and one overhead light situated by the entry door from inside hallway. I think they must have had a 40w bulb in it as it was sooooo dim.

No phone in the room and didn't have an alarm clock either. Have never stayed in a hotel without a phone or an alarm clock.

Not one picture on the wall, just painted cinder blocks walls.

Thank goodness we only stayed one night, I'm not sure if I could have handled another night.
